Will Smith Issues Video Apology To Chris Rock

Four months after he slapped Chris Rock at the 94th annual Academy Awards, Will Smith is attempting to make amends. On Friday (July 29th), the King Richard actor released a video apology to Rock.

"I reached out to Chris, and the message that came back is he's not ready to talk, but when he is, he will reach out. I will say to you, Chris, I apologize to you. My behavior was unacceptable, and I'm here whenever you're ready to talk," Smith said in the YouTube video.

The Fresh Prince of Bel-Air actor shared that he was "fogged out" following the infamous slap—and this is why he didn't apologize to Rock during his acceptance speech for Best Actor.

"Disappointing people is my central trauma. I hate when I let people down, so it hurts psychologically and emotionally to know that I didn't live up to people's image and impression of me. The work I'm trying to do is I am deeply remorseful, and I'm trying to be remorseful without being ashamed of myself," Smith said.

He added that he's "trying not think of himself as a piece of s–t."

MANDY MOORE WILL HAVE AN UNMEDICATED BIRTH DUE TO AUTOIMMUNE DISORDER: On Friday (July 29th), Mandy Moore told Today Parents that she will have to give birth to her second child without medication due to an autoimmune disorder. "My platelets are too low for an epidural," she said, sharing that she has a condition called immune thrombocytopenic purpura (ITP). "But I can do it one more time. I can climb that mountain again. I wish medication was an option — just the idea of it being on the table is so nice. But we'll just push forth like we did last time," she said.

Tony Dow Is Still Alive In Hospice Care

On Tuesday (July 26th), a statement was released on Tony Dow's official Facebook page that said the Leave It to Beaver actor had died. Many news outlets published obituaries for Dow, but the statement was later rescinded.

Dow's management team said that his wife, Lauren Shulkind, believed he had passed away—but it turned out that wasn't the case. "This morning Tony's wife Lauren, who was very distraught, had notified us that Tony had passed and asked that we notify all his fans. As we are sure you can understand, this has been a very trying time for her," an updated announcement said.

The statement continued, "We have since received a call from Tony's daughter-in-law saying that while Tony is not doing well, he has not yet passed. Tony's son Christopher and his daughter-in-law Melissa have also been by his side comforting him, and we will keep you posted on any future updates." Dow's son also told Fox News that he was still alive and was receiving hospice care in his "last hours."

Ashley Judd Says She Had A 'Restorative Justice Conversation' With The Man Who Raped Her

On Tuesday's (July 26th) episode of the Healing with David Kessler podcast, Double Jeopardy actress Ashley Judd shared that she met with the man who raped her in 1999—and that they had a "restorative justice conversation."

"To make a long story short, we ended up in rocking chairs sitting by a creek together. And I said, 'I'm very interested in hearing the story you've carried all these years.' And we had a restorative-justice conversation about that," Judd said.

She continued, "I wanted to share that story because there are many ways of healing from grief, and it's important to remind listeners that I didn't need anything from him and it was just gravy that he made his amends and expressed his deep remorse, because healing from grief is an inside job."

Kessler added that people "may not realize" that one experiences grief after being raped or assaulted. Judd agreed, saying, "One loses safety. I lost a sense of trust." However, she shared that through her own healing work, she "regained herself," and that she was able to have a "restorative-justice process with this person out of how replete my soul is today."
